ARM: dts: stm32: Repair PMIC interrupt on AV96

The PMIC interrupt line is connected to PA0 on the DHCOR SoM, fix it.
This makes the POWER button on the AV96 working, and also all the other
PMIC interrupts. Furthermore, scrub the bogus interrupt-parent props.
